The Kerala Catholic Bishops' Council (KCBC) has called upon Christian youth to step into the political arena, emphasizing the importance of their involvement in addressing societal issues. In a recent statement, the KCBC highlighted how youth participation in politics is crucial for maintaining a balanced influence in government. The council believes that young Christians can bring fresh perspectives and moral values to the political landscape, which is essential for tackling the complex challenges faced by society today.
The KCBC's appeal comes at a time when many are questioning the current political climate and its ability to effectively address pressing concerns such as poverty, education, and healthcare. By encouraging young Christians to engage in politics, the church aims to foster a generation of leaders who are not only politically savvy but also guided by ethical principles. This move is seen as a proactive step towards ensuring that the voices of the Christian community continue to be represented in decision-making processes at various levels of government.
In response to the KCBC's call, several Christian youth organizations have expressed enthusiasm and readiness to participate more actively in politics. They view this as an opportunity to make meaningful contributions and drive positive change within their communities. The church's initiative is expected to inspire a wave of political engagement among young Christians, potentially reshaping the political landscape with a focus on inclusivity and social justice.
